It looks very nice but 'all that glitters is not gold'.
I had a look at the mot history and there was some serious rust underneath in the 2013 mot failure.
There was an advisory when it passed in 2014 which mentioned it was heavily undersealed. I wonder what that was hiding?
It wasn't MOT'd again until March this year. It had done 180k miles.
I would be wary of this car.
